Claremont Township, Richland County, Illinois

Claremont Township is located in Richland County, Illinois. As of the 2010 census, its population was 855 and it contained 377 housing units.[2]

Geography

According to the 2010 census, the township has a total area of 44.12 square miles (114.3 km2), of which 44.09 square miles (114.2 km2) (or 99.93%) is land and 0.03 square miles (0.078 km2) (or 0.07%) is water.[2]
